MySQL上传数据包快速高效的数据传输方式(mysql 上传数据包)
MySQL上传数据包:快速、高效的数据传输方式
MySQL是目前最为常用的关系型数据库管理系统,它能够快速地处理大量的数据。为了使得MySQL能够更加快速、高效地传输数据,开发人员常常选择上传数据包。下面将介绍MySQL上传数据包的快速、高效方法。
1. 使用LOAD DATA LOCAL INFILE命令
使用LOAD DATA LOCAL INFILE命令是MySQL上传数据包的最简单、最快捷的方法。它能够帮助开发人员将本地磁盘中的数据文件快速地上传到MySQL数据库中。以下是使用LOAD DATA LOCAL INFILE命令的步骤:
(1)创建一个数据表
例如,创建一个名为employee的员工表格:
CREATE TABLE employee(
emp_no INT(11) NOT NULL,
birth_date DATE NOT NULL,
first_name VARCHAR(14) NOT NULL,
last_name VARCHAR(16) NOT NULL,
gender ENUM(‘M’,‘F’) NOT NULL,
hire_date DATE NOT NULL
);
(2)编写csv文件
例如,编写一个名为employee.csv的csv文件:
10001,1953-09-02,Georgi,Facello,M,1986-06-26
10002,1964-06-02,Bezalel,Simmel,F,1985-11-21
……
……
(3)使用LOAD DATA LOCAL INFILE命令上传数据包
例如,使用以下命令上传文件:
LOAD DATA LOCAL INFILE ‘employee.csv’ INTO TABLE employee
FIELDS TERMINATED BY ‘,’
LINES TERMINATED BY ‘\n’
IGNORE 1 ROW;
在这个命令中,IGNORE关键字表示在上传数据包时忽略文件的首行。
2. 使用MySQL Workbench的导入数据向导
除了使用LOAD DATA LOCAL INFILE命令外,MySQL Workbench的导入数据向导也提供了一种快速、高效的数据传输方式。MySQL Workbench是官方的MySQL客户端工具,可以帮助开发人员快速地实现MySQL数据库的连接、管理、开发。
以下是使用MySQL Workbench的导入数据向导的步骤:
(1)打开MySQL Workbench并连接到MySQL服务器
(2)选择需要上传数据的数据表,然后单击菜单栏的“Server”选项,然后选择“Data Export”
(3)根据自己的需求选择希望导出的数据表,以及导出的文件格式。例如,选择CSV格式,然后点击“Export”按钮
(4)进入MySQL Workbench中的“Data Import”向导,选择要导入的文件,以及要导入的数据表。
总结
在开发MySQL应用程序时,上传数据包是一个既快速又高效的数据传输方式。本文介绍了两种上传数据包的方式,使用LOAD DATA LOCAL INFILE命令和MySQL Workbench的导入数据向导。无论采用哪种方式,它们都能够帮助开发人员快速地将数据传输到MySQL数据库中,从而实现快速数据处理和查询。